ABOUT THE BIRDING

Daan Viljoen Game Park is the closest place to Windhoek for game viewing. The reserve is in the hill area of Khomas Hochland and is mainly Acacia scrub with grassland that turns green during rainy season and yellow during dry season. The park has many walking paths, and tourists are free to explore on foot as dangerous predators are absent. The reserve features several interesting Kalahari bird species such as Red-billed Francolin, Red-crested Bustard, Rufous-crowned Roller, Common Scimitar-bill, Monteiro's Hornbill, Sabota Lark, Ashy Tit, Short-toed Rock-Thrush, Great Rufous Sparrow, Red-billed Buffalo-Weaver, and Red-headed Finch. A number of medium-sized game animals are also present including Blue Wildebeest, Oryx, Red Hartebeest, and Giraffe. It's also possible to sometimes find the endangered Hartmann's Mountain Zebra.

LOCATION OF SITE

Daan Viljoen National Park is located 24 km west of Windhoek along the main highway.
